ClearSpec has announced that it has entered into a distribution agreement with McKesson Medical-Surgical (McKesson) for distribution of the company's new device, the ClearSpec single use vaginal speculum to physicians' offices, home care agencies, long-term care facilities and surgery centers in the US.

Pursuant to the terms of the distribution agreement, McKesson will have rights to sell the ClearSpec vaginal speculum in non-acute care markets.

ClearSpec founder and CEO Navroze Mehta said: "Since presenting the ClearSpec Speculum at the AAGL and ACOG Conferences, ClearSpec has received significant interest in the distribution of this product and is very pleased to have selected McKesson as its distribution ally, one of the best names in health care quality in the world."

This patented and the US Food and Drug Administration (FDA) cleared ClearSpec speculum is scientifically proven to improve visualization of the cervix for every exam.

ClearSpec addresses the problem of proper visualization of the cervix for the diagnosis and treatment of cervical disease, improving outcomes for women.

The ClearSpec study "Sheathed versus standard speculum for visualization of the cervix" is being published in the May 2014 Issue of a highly regarded Journal, the International Journal of Gynecology and Obstetrics.
